Abstract

Increasing independence from control of parents and adults tends undergraduates to be a freer person who are in search of wider friendships from different walks of life, for getting spotlightedin gatherings. To expand their friends circle they get hold of a cell phone, a laptop or a computer with internet connection. By using this they come in contact with people around the world without knowing the pros and cons of their friendship. The main aim and specific objectives of this study on the ‘Social Media and Undergraduate Students : Issues and Tackling Strategies’ is to help in supporting the parents, teachers and elders to be acquainted with the problems faced by undergraduates in using social media. Findings reveal that undergraduates at college level face more problems thorough social media’s like online gaming, cyberbullying, cyber grooming, etc...In order to reduce the risk of falling a victim to cybercrimes, proper awareness should be provided to children even from early age so that they get an insight on the ways how cybercrimes are triggered and about cyber security and the impacts of cybercrimes.
